Glen Foerd is a historic mansion and estate located in the Torresdale neighborhood of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, overlooking the Delaware River near the mouth of Poquessing Creek.

We had the most amazing wedding at Glen Foerd in July 2025. Despite a very rainy few weeks, our day was pitch perfect with blue skies, a light breeze and no cloud in sight! Kelly and the team were amazing to work with and were very patient and helpful in answering my millions of emails. We met with them on multiple occasions, the initial visit, the tasting event, and the final walkthrough. The food (catering by Jamie Hollander) was absolutely fantastic and guests still rave about how good it tasted. There are a few added costs that were not expected, like the alcoholic signature drink fees and the extra hour costs to have access to the venue before 3pm and to extend the reception to 11pm (versus 10). The venue does not provide alcohol so that felt like an added cost on top of what was already a high plate per head cost. However, the venue did not charge to help set up decor items and the team was very accommodating in general, making sure that our every desires were met. They even packed up our cake and leftovers for us to enjoy the next day! I was so nervous throughout the wedding so the leftovers were actually the only food I got to taste lol. The venue location along the Delaware river was breathtaking. We even got a few sail boats pass by during our ceremony which was incredibly lucky. If you are looking for that Nantucket/Cape Cod/Southern charm, look no further!
